Laying the Foundation with Purposeful Planning

Designing your outdoor sanctuary starts with understanding your needs and intentions. Do you envision a peaceful garden, a lively entertainment area, or perhaps a blend of both? The layout should accommodate these ambitions, offering clear demarcations for different zones—like dining, relaxing, and perhaps a garden or water feature. Thoughtful planning at this initial stage helps align the rest of your project, avoiding costly mistakes down the line.

Making Green Choices: Plants, Trees, and Textures

Your choice of plants can either make or break your outdoor retreat. Evergreens offer year-round color, while deciduous trees add seasonal flair. Consider texture and height variation in your plant choices, aiming to create a layered look. Not all plants need to flower; sometimes, intricate leaves or unusual shapes can add the aesthetic intrigue you need. Don’t forget grass—it’s not just a ground cover but a design element that offers a rich texture and complements other plantings.

Water Features for Tranquility and Aesthetic Appeal

The sound of water has a calming effect, and the reflective surface adds a new dynamic to your outdoor scenery. If a full-scale pool isn’t feasible, even a small water fountain or a miniature fish pond can contribute a feeling of serenity.

The Right Furniture Makes All the Difference

Forget generic patio sets. Your furniture should resonate with the overall vibe of your retreat. Want a tropical escape? Consider bamboo or rattan pieces. More into a rustic look? Weathered wood or wrought iron may be your go-to. Always remember: comfort is key. Plush cushions, ample seating, and functional tables create an inviting atmosphere that begs to be enjoyed.

Outdoor Lighting: Setting the Mood After Dark

The magical transformation of your outdoor oasis often happens when the sun sets. Lighting isn’t just practical; it’s mood-altering. Whether it’s fairy lights in the trees, pathway lights guiding your steps, or a spotlight on a particularly stunning plant, your choice in lighting affects the ambiance. Keep it subtle to preserve the night’s natural allure.

Weather-Proofing: Making Your Oasis Last

The longevity of your outdoor paradise depends on how well it can withstand the elements. Weather-resistant woods like teak or cedar, stainless steel fixtures, and quality outdoor fabrics go a long way in ensuring your investment withstands the test of time. If you’re in a climate that sees a lot of weather changes, consider retractable awnings or a pergola that offers both sun and rain protection.
